Engineers at Advanced Power Technology (APT) in Bend, Ore., are offering hermetic commercial off-the-shelf (COTS) power devices as less-expensive alternatives to military-grade parts. These devices are offered as COTS without screening, company officials say. The surface-mount Advanced Power metal oxide semiconductor field effect transistor (MOSFET) devices are characterized over the full military temperature range of -55 to 125 degrees Celsius, are ISO 9000 registered, and are certified to MIL-PRF 19500. They also come in TO-254, TO-257, TO-258, TO-3, and TO-267 packages. Company officials offer the devices as drop-in replacements for expensive military-grade parts, and are avalanche energy rated.
